Transaction e0715cab64236de7a2e925b6809282a7cbf8ec0a4bd2ae064490e594bfdcfc8a
1 Input
1 Output
-
e0715cab64236de7a2e925b6809282a7cbf8ec0a4bd2ae064490e594bfdcfc8a:0
- value
- 12499450
- script pubkey
- OP_0 OP_PUSHBYTES_20 a7a5017f64bed304da779b8f222209c07cdb61ab
- address
- ltc1q57jszlmyhmfsfknhnw8jygsfcp7dkcdtzxu452